Tomorrow’s First Friday events

Downtown Haddonfield continues their spring fun festivities with their First Friday event on Friday June 7.

June’s First Friday will offer visitors an exceptional mix of music, on-street artists, extraordinary dining, and in-store specials in many of Haddonfield’s unique, independently owned shops and boutiques.

Musical entertainment will include Mother Zeta performing at The Shops at 116 Kings Highway, Albert Sarnese performing at Happy Hippo, Dr. Lou performing at KC Gazebo, and the Conservatory of Musical Arts performing at Haddonfield’s Haddy.

Art displays will be set up throughout downtown Haddonfield including children’s art and activities, such as creating Rice Mandalas with Ritu Pandya, at 111 Kings Highway East. At the Markeim Art Center, there will be a Meet the Artists from 7 to 9 p.m. as well as a Cheltenham Printmakers Guild Art Sale.

On Tanner Street, Colette Oswald Photography will host an exhibit of photographs by Dr. Daniel D’Auria and EJM Photography will be launching their photography contest, “Haddonfield in Focus”, with an exhibition from June 7 to July 14.
